Facilitating Investment Flow

Acareer in the banking sector has allowed Chermaine Lai, Country Manager of Mashreq Bank Hong Kong, to live in seven different cities over the past 17 years. After graduating in Australia, she joined a global bank in 2001. “Since then, I’ve had amazing opportunities which led me to international banking roles in Melbourne, Sydney, Kuala Lumpur, Singapore, Doha, Dubai and Hong Kong,” she said.

Lai joined the Dubai-based Mashreq Bank (PSC) in 2009. Established in 1967, it is one of the oldest financial institutions and the only privately owned bank in the United Arab Emirates, and provides a comprehensive range of services such as corporate banking, international banking, and treasury and capital markets. Mashreq now has a presence in 12 countries across Europe, the United States, Asia and Africa.

Lai has enjoyed the learning experiences of working in different countries.

“At Mashreq, I get to observe and adopt a very different approach to business, especially from a cultural viewpoint,” she said. This adaptability and results-driven mentality helped her to become Regional Head, East Asia, overseeing business development across the Far East.

She moved to Hong Kong in 2015 to helm the bank’s operation here, in addition to her regional responsibilities. “Hong Kong is certainly very fast-paced and the experience has been rewarding,” she said.

Mashreq first established a presence in Hong Kong in 1978, and has been steadily growing in recent years, in tandem with relations with the UAE. In 2017, total trade between the two economies was around US$10 billion.

“The Hong Kong office is strategically well-placed to support these trade flows by providing competitive financing structures,” Lai said, adding that the Belt and Road Initiative is also an area of potential business growth.

“As a Dubai-based commercial bank, our main objective here is to provide financial services in support of trade and investment flows between Hong Kong and the United Arab Emirates. HKGCC has been very effective in fostering dialogue between businesses, governments and trade organizations.”

For Lai, the opportunity to meet with other businesspeople including senior executives, officials and entrepreneurs at the Chamber’s networking events is also very useful.

“Those insights deepen my understanding of the business landscape in Hong Kong and Mainland China.”
